"""认证:密码哈希、令牌签发/校验、短信验证码(兼容原 mock 方案)"""
import base64
import hashlib
import json
import time
import random
import re
SECRET = "pine-mock-secret-2026"
TOKEN_TTL_MS = 1000 * 60 * 60 * 12 # 12h
PHONE_RE = re.compile(r"^1\d{10}$")
CODE_TTL = 5 * 60 # 5 min
# 演示环境:内存验证码 mapphone -> {code, exp}),响应返回 debugCode
sms_codes: dict[str, dict] = {}
def hash_password(s: str) -> str:
return hashlib.sha256(str(s).encode()).hexdigest()
def b64url(data: bytes) -> str:
return base64.urlsafe_b64encode(data).rstrip(b"=").decode()
def make_token(username: str) -> str:
payload = b64url(json.dumps({"username": username, "exp": int(time.time() * 1000) + TOKEN_TTL_MS}).encode())
sig = b64url((SECRET + "." + payload).encode())
return f"{payload}.{sig}"
def verify_token(token: str):
if not token or not isinstance(token, str):
return None
parts = token.split(".")
if len(parts) != 2:
return None
payload_part, sig_part = parts
if b64url((SECRET + "." + payload_part).encode()) != sig_part:
return None
try:
payload = json.loads(base64.urlsafe_b64decode(payload_part + "=" * (-len(payload_part) % 4)).decode())
if not payload.get("exp") or payload["exp"] < time.time() * 1000:
return None
return {"username": payload["username"]}
except Exception:
return None
def send_sms_code(phone: str) -> str:
code = str(random.randint(100000, 999999))
sms_codes[phone] = {"code": code, "exp": time.time() + CODE_TTL}
return code
def check_sms_code(phone: str, code: str) -> bool:
rec = sms_codes.get(phone)
if not rec or rec["code"] != str(code) or time.time() > rec["exp"]:
return False
sms_codes.pop(phone, None)
return True
